Kathryn stockett was born and raised in jackson, mississippi. The help, kathryn stocketts debut novel, tells the story of black maids working in white southern homes in the early 1960s in jackson, mississippi, and of miss eugenia skeeter phelan, a 22yearold graduate from ole miss, who returns to her familys cotton plantation, longleaf, to find that her beloved maid and nanny, constantine, has left and no. It refers to the help the black women who provide childcare and maid service to the white families in jackson, mississippi, during the early 1960s. The help is set in the early 1960s in jackson, mississippi, and told primarily from the firstperson perspectives of three women. Lawyers for kathryn stockett want a judge to dismiss a lawsuit that accuses the author of the help of basing a character on a reallife maid who works for stocketts brother.
